Clinical Trial Evaluating the Biological Activity of a New Drug Identified as Prifetrastat (PF-07248144), Combined With Fulvestrant for the Treatment of Patients With Hormone Receptor Positive (HR+) and HER2 Negative (HER2-) Breast Cancer Extended to Other Organs.

UNLOCK - EPIBREAST, a Phase II Study of Prifetrastat (PF-07248144), a KAT6 Inhibitor, Plus Fulvestrant for Advanced HR+/HER2- Breast Cancer, With Biomarkers Analyses

Summary

Although treatments for breast cancer have improved, 20-30% of patients with early disease develop metastases (cancer that spreads to other parts of the body). Among the different types of breast cancer, hormone-sensitive cancers that do not overexpress the HER2 protein (HR+/HER2-) are the most common. For patients with this type of cancer, an endocrine treatment such as aromatase inhibitors, tamoxifen or fulvestrant, is often used and may be combined with drugs called CDK4/6 inhibitors, which help improve survival rate. However, when the cancer becomes resistant to these treatments, treatment strategies are more limited A new drug, prifetrastat (PF-07248144), which targets KAT6 proteins, which play a role in the growth of cancer cells, has shown promising results. Indeed, associated with fulvestrant, it allowed to fight against cancer in some patients who had already received many treatments. The UNLOCK-EPIBREAST study aims to investigate whether the combination of prifetrastat plus fulvestrant could offer a new therapeutic option for people with HR+/HER2- metastatic breast cancer who have already received endocrine therapy plus CDK4/6 inhibitors.

Interventions

TypeNameDescription
DRUGprifetrastat monotherapy for 15 days then combination with fulvestrantPatients will receive prifetrastat 5mg QD monotherapy for 2 weeks and then combination of prifetrastat 5mg QD plus fulvestrant 500-mg intramuscular injection on day 15 cycle 1, on day 1 and day 15 of cycle 2 and then on day 15 of subsequent 28-day (±3 days) cycles.
DRUGprifetrastat in combination with fulvestrantPatients will receive combination prifetrastat 5mg QD plus fulvestrant 500-mg intramuscular injection on days 1 and 15 of cycle 1 and on day 1 of subsequent 28-day (±3 days) cycles
